The Akron-Canton Senior Flying Squadron is composed exclusively of senior members, and have staff requirements for Aerospace Education (AE), Emergency Service (ES; Operations), and Professional Development (PD). The squadron is currently building a sUAV or DRONE team to support CAP missions. The unit currently has one Cessna 182T and one DRONE.
